Bendix adds aftermarket friction offerings

Sept. 18, 2013

Bendix will soon introduce a new three-level aftermarket friction portfolio.

The three performance levels are Basic Friction, Advanced Friction, and OE Friction. Basic is a new line featuring an economy-grade friction designed to meet the market need for a product offering safety and performance at a lower price. Advanced Friction includes the new Advanced RSD, an aftermarket friction certified to maintain compliance with the federal mandate for reduced stopping distance (RSD). OE Friction is the highest-performing friction offering.

Basic Friction, with Bendix friction code BB200, provides excellent value at an economical price and is designed for good wear and consistent performance under normal operating conditions, in low to mid-range temperatures.

Advanced Friction includes RSD solutions and is designed to provide higher torque and perform in higher temperatures with less fade, making it suitable for more demanding applications, higher weights, and steeper terrain. Friction at this performance level also demonstrates improved lining and drum wear, lowering the total cost of ownership.

The new product at this level, Advanced RSD, has Bendix friction code BA202R. Previously, only OE aftermarket friction was certified as RSD compliant. Now Advanced RSD also certifies as compliant but at a lower price.

The RSD mandate requires most affected tractors to stop within 250 feet. Advanced RSD performs in the 235-foot range.

Advanced RSD is approved for vehicles with GVWRs up to 52,000 lbs.

OE Friction includes solutions designed to exceed the RSD mandate with an extra safety margin and consistently deliver a stopping distance of 225 feet. It is engineered to meet demands of OE certification and is certified for trucks above 52,000 lbs to maintain the RSD compliance level.
